DISTURBED - IMMORTALIZED | OUT NOW
https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Disturbed_(band)

Genre - Nu Metal
Formed - 1994

Current Members
Dan Donegan — guitar, electronics, (1994–present), backing vocals (2015–present)
Mike Wengren — drums (1994–present)
David Draiman — lead vocals (1996–present)
John Moyer — bass, backing vocals (2003–present)

Discography
The Sickness (2000)
Believe (2002)
Ten Thousand Fists (2005)
Indestructible (2008)
Asylum (2010)
Immortalized (2015)
